Activities

We offer lots of different activities at the Centre for families (Mums, Dads, Grandparents, parents-to-be, childminders and young children). The timetable varies throughout the year but includes:

Twins Club (0-5 years)
An opportunity for parents of twins (or triplets) to meet others and share experiences whilst children play. Parents -to-be expecting twins also welcome.

Dads R Us (0-5 years, older siblings welcome)
A group that meets on Saturday mornings, where Dads and male carers can have quality time with their children whilst meeting up with other local Dads.

Young P Group (for parents under the age of 25)
Come and meet other young parents and take part in shared activities.

Friday Group
This is a support group for parents of children with additional needs to meet each other, share experiences and find out about local support services. Crèche available.

Buddies café
A place for breastfeeding mums to meet, share experiences and get support from others and our breastfeeding counsellor.

Physical Play (0-3 years)
A play session to give your babies and toddlers the opportunities to crawl, balance, spin and explore.

Under 1’s and new baby group
Babies learn to develop their senses through a wide range of age appropriate toys and resources. You can meet other parents and also get advice from staff on accident prevention, first aid, finding childcare and so on.

Stay and Play (0-5 years)
A chance for young children to mix with others and learn through play activities. The session provides a choice of toys, outside space with water and sand play, art activities and a group singsong at the end. 

Storytime (0-5 years)
Lots of stories, action songs and nursery rhymes (with puppets). Come and listen or join in.
